Customizing the rendering process
Every media file format has different variables and controls. You can use a template to automatically
configure a particular format for a particular destination.
You can also choose to create custom settings for your render by clicking Custom. Once you have customized
the settings, you can create your own template so that you can reuse the custom settings at a later time.
Customizing the Render As settings
1.
From the File menu, choose Render As.
2.
In the Render As dialog, choose the format [e.g., Video for Windows (.avi)].
3.
Click Custom. The Custom Template dialog appears.
Note:
Built-in templates cannot be edited.
4.
Adjust the settings in each of the tabs as desired.
Note:
When determining bit rates, 1K=1024.
5.
Click OK to close the Custom Template dialog.
6.
Enter a name and location for the new file and click Save.
